Metal shuttering panels for concrete structures are used in the construction of concrete foundations, roofs and walls.
The STAM production lines for this application offer a high level of
automation and high productivity combined with low production costs. The STAM
integrated system can include punching, rib forming and bending as well as roll
forming stages.

STAM has developed an innovative and outstandingly efficient special “perforating” system for the production of sound-absorbing panels. A special design is used, in which the metal is sheared and formed so that ‘piercings’ remain attached.
The material is perforated using punches protruding radially
around a rotating cylinder instead of a press, thus reducing investment costs.
The STAM production line for fencing posts is complete with automatic
punching devices. A flexible rollforming system is employed to enable the
profile form to be varied over an extensive range. The line can be supplied
complete with automatic stacking and packing systems at the outfeed end,
integrated with the overall control system.
